分享好友 数智知识首页 数智知识分类 切换频道

软件开发设计模板:高效构建与快速迭代的秘诀

在当今快节奏的技术环境中,软件开发设计模板是确保项目高效构建和快速迭代的关键。以下是一些高效的软件开发设计模板,它们可以帮助团队更好地管理开发过程,提高产品质量和交付速度。...
2025-01-19 12:43130

在当今快节奏的技术环境中,软件开发设计模板是确保项目高效构建和快速迭代的关键。以下是一些高效的软件开发设计模板,它们可以帮助团队更好地管理开发过程,提高产品质量和交付速度。

1. 敏捷开发框架:使用敏捷开发方法,如Scrum或Kanban,可以促进跨功能团队的协作,并确保项目按时交付。敏捷框架鼓励持续反馈和改进,使团队能够快速适应变化。

2. 模块化设计:将软件分解成可重用的模块可以提高代码的可维护性和可扩展性。通过将大型项目分解成小的、独立的部分,团队可以更有效地管理和测试每个部分,从而提高整体项目的质量。

3. 持续集成和部署(CI/CD):实施持续集成和部署流程,以确保代码的频繁提交和自动化的测试。这有助于减少人为错误,加快产品上市时间,并提供更好的质量保障。

4. 测试驱动开发(TDD):采用测试驱动开发方法,首先编写测试用例,然后根据这些测试用例编写代码。这种方法可以帮助团队更早地发现潜在的问题,从而提高代码质量和可靠性。

5. 版本控制:使用版本控制系统,如Git,可以有效地管理代码变更和协作。版本控制可以帮助团队成员跟踪代码的历史记录,方便地合并更改,并确保代码的安全性。

软件开发设计模板:高效构建与快速迭代的秘诀

6. 需求管理:采用需求管理工具,如JIRA或Trello,可以帮助团队更好地组织和管理需求。通过清晰地记录和分配任务,团队可以更好地理解客户的需求,并确保项目的顺利进行。

7. 用户故事和用例:使用用户故事和用例来描述软件的功能和行为。这种方法可以帮助团队更好地理解和沟通需求,确保产品的成功交付。

8. 原型和低保真设计:在开发初期阶段,创建原型和低保真设计可以帮助团队更好地理解用户的需求和期望。这有助于团队在开发过程中做出调整,提高产品的成功率。

9. 反馈循环:建立有效的反馈机制,让团队成员、利益相关者和客户能够及时提供反馈。通过收集和分析反馈,团队可以不断改进产品,提高用户体验。

10. 敏捷培训和资源:为团队成员提供敏捷开发的培训和资源,帮助他们更好地理解和实践敏捷方法。这将有助于提高团队的整体敏捷性,加速产品开发进程。

总之,通过实施上述软件开发设计模板,团队可以更有效地构建和快速迭代软件产品。这些模板提供了一种结构化的方法,帮助团队更好地管理开发过程,提高产品质量和交付速度。

举报
收藏 0
推荐产品更多
蓝凌MK

办公自动化135条点评

4.5星

简道云

低代码开发平台85条点评

4.5星

帆软FineBI

商业智能软件93条点评

4.5星

纷享销客CRM

客户管理系统105条点评

4.5星

推荐知识更多